RF Front End Module Market

RF Front End Module Market

The RF front end module market size is projected to reach US$ 7.58 billion by 2031 from US$ 3.89 billion in 2024. The market is expected to register a CAGR of 10.3% during 2025-2031.

A Complete Study Guide to RF Front End Module
A Complete Study Guide to RF Front End Module
RF front end modules are widely used in devices such as smartphones, tablets, Wi-Fi routers, IoT devices, and other wireless communication systems to ensure that RF signals are handled efficiently and effectively. RF front-end modules simplify the design process of device manufacturers as it is pre-engineered to handle complex RF signal management and reduce the need for extensive RF design expertise.
